Software Engineering Technical Leader

CiscoMilpitas, CA
$214,100 - $309,800

About The Position

We are seeking an experienced and motivated Software Engineer to join our team. Cisco 8000 Series Routers which are built on Cisco’s SiliconOne architecture and designed for hyperscale networks, global service providers, and large enterprises. In this role, you’ll develop and optimize firmware, SDKs, simulators, and compilers for Cisco Silicon One™ architecture, with a strong focus on using the power of P4 (Programming Protocol-Independent Packet Processors). This is a phenomenal opportunity to work with pioneering technology that’s shaping the future of networking! You’ll be part of a diverse team dedicated to delivering innovative, high-quality solutions on Cisco 8000, featuring the latest Silicon One ASICs. You will play a key role in developing the SDK and/or control plane for networking protocols, collaborating with talented colleagues to drive industry-leading advancements. Join us and be a part of something outstanding! As a Software Engineer, you will design and develop a broad set of advanced networking features. With the foundational capabilities of our next‑generation platforms already established, this role offers a true ground‑floor opportunity to drive the next phase of product growth. You will help shape our convergence strategy in the Service Provider space and deliver high‑impact features powering Web, Cloud, Data Center, and Mobile networking solutions.

Requirements

  • Bachelors + 12 years of related experience, or Masters + 8 years of related experience
  • Experience in software design and development using C, C++, or P4, including contributions to production‑quality systems.
  • Experience in troubleshooting, debugging, and resolving sophisticated software issues across large, distributed codebases, with practical experience in using tools such as GDB, PDB, etc.
  • Experience with Layer 2 (L2) and Layer 3 (L3) networking technologies, protocols, and data‑plane behaviors.
  • Experience in Python with the ability to develop scalable, maintainable, and production-ready software solutions.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ience with network‑processor software programming is a strong plus.

Responsibilities

  • Design, implement, and test C, C++, or P4 programs to define packet‑processing behaviors on high‑performance network devices.
  • Build, optimize, and enhance the backend of the P4 compiler to fully leverage the capabilities of advanced networking hardware.
  • Solve complex resource‑management challenges and optimize resource allocation across programmable network‑processing pipelines.
  • Collaborate closely with ASIC engineers to ensure seamless integration of P4 programs with next‑generation IC designs, including providing compiler support throughout hardware development cycles.
  • Participate in the design and implementation of new C, C++, or P4 language features to support the evolving needs of network application developers.
  • Develop Python‑based test frameworks and author Python test cases to validate SDK functionality and ensure correctness, performance, and reliability of P4‑based data‑plane programming.
